Abstract

The invention provides a drainage device and a dehumidifier with the same, wherein the drainage device comprises: the water receiving tray is provided with a first water discharging groove and a second water discharging groove communicated with the first water discharging groove; the first drainage joint is internally provided with a first drainage channel communicated with the first drainage groove; the second drainage joint is internally provided with a second drainage channel; the interior of the first water tank is communicated with the first drainage groove through a first drainage channel; the interior of the second water tank is communicated with the second drainage groove; a water inlet of the water pump is communicated with the inside of the second water tank, and a water outlet of the water pump is connected with the second drainage connector and communicated with the second drainage channel; a sealing member for selectively blocking the first drainage passage; and the external drain pipe is communicated with the first drain channel, or is communicated with the second drain channel when the sealing element blocks the first drain channel. The drainage device has three drainage modes, and is simple to operate when the manual drainage is changed into the automatic drainage.

In conjunction with see Fig. 1 to Fig. 5, the drainage arrangement of the present embodiment comprises: drip tray 10, first row water swivel 21, first water tank 30.Wherein, drip tray 10 there is the first drain groove 11 and the bottom land position of the second drain groove 12, second drain groove 12 that is communicated with the first drain groove 11 higher than the bottom land position of the first drain groove 11; First row water swivel 21 is connected on drip tray 10, and the inside of first row water swivel 21 has the first row aquaporin be communicated with the first drain groove 11; First water tank 30, is positioned at below drip tray 10, and the first water tank 30 inside is communicated with by first row aquaporin with between the first drain groove 11.
Said structure makes drainage arrangement can carry out draining by the first drainage pattern as shown in Figure 1.Particularly, the condensed water of drip tray 10 inner accumulated is introduced in the first drain groove 11, condensed water enters in the first water tank 30 by the first row aquaporin of first row water swivel 21 inside, needs manually drainage pattern to be discharged by condensed water when the water in the first water tank 30 reach a certain height.
Preferably, the first ball cock device (not shown) is provided with in the first water tank 30.First ball cock device comprises float and protection switch, after water level reaches setting height, float drive protection switch protect, control drainage arrangement shut down, and send report to the police carry out manual draining operation with reminding user.
The present embodiment also comprises the first external connection row water pipe 61, and this first external connection row water pipe 61 is communicated with first row aquaporin.The drainage arrangement of the present embodiment can carry out draining by the second drainage pattern as shown in Figure 4.Particularly, one end of the first external connection row water pipe 61 is received on first row water swivel 21, the other end guides drainage position into, condensed water is entered in the first external connection row water pipe 61 by first row aquaporin and flows out, thus can realize naturally to position (as places such as the sewers) draining lower than drainage arrangement.Without the need to consuming any extra electric power in said process.
The present embodiment also comprises second row water swivel 22, second water tank 40, water pump 50, seal and the second external connection row water pipe 62.Wherein, second row water swivel 22 inside has second row aquaporin, and second row water swivel 22 is preferably connected on drip tray 10; The inside of the second water tank 40 is communicated with the second drain groove 12; The water inlet of water pump 50 is communicated with the inside of the second water tank 40, and the delivery port of water pump 50 is connected with second row water swivel 22 and is communicated with second row aquaporin; Seal is shutoff drainage channel selectively; Second external connection row water pipe 62 is communicated with second row aquaporin when seal shutoff first row aquaporin.The drainage arrangement of the present embodiment can carry out draining by the third drainage pattern as shown in Figure 5.
Particularly, receive on second row water swivel 22 by an end of the second external connection row water pipe 62, the other end guides to the drainage position higher than drainage arrangement, then uses seal shutoff first row aquaporin.Along with the generation of condensed water, because first row aquaporin is by shutoff, condensed water in first drain groove 11 cannot flow in the first water tank 30 by first row aquaporin, and condensed water can pass through the second drain groove 12(as shown in Figure 2 after the first drain groove 11 inner accumulated to certain altitude) flow in the second water tank 40.After the water level of the second water tank 40 reach a certain height, water pump 50 runs, and condensed water enters the second row aquaporin of second row water swivel 22 after being drawn water by water pump 50, and then is discharged by the second external connection row water pipe 62 again.This kind of pattern is Auto-drainage pattern, and condensed water can by the place of the pressure of water pump 50 discharged to higher than drainage arrangement position (if basement is to the draining of outdoor ground eminence).Preferably, there is in the second external connection row water pipe the limiting section of position limiting sealed part.
Preferably, the second ball cock device is provided with in the second water tank 40.Second ball cock device comprises a high water level float and a low water level float, when the water level of the second water tank 40 reaches the first predetermined altitude (high water level), high water level float drives water pump 50 operation to carry out draining, when the water level of the second water tank 40 reaches youngster's predetermined altitude (low water level), low water level float drives water pump 50 out of service.
